Song Ahm Spirit of Taekwondo
As ATA Taekwondo Event Begins:
"Sir: I will practice in the Spirit of Taekwondo,
With courtesy for fellow students,
Loyalty for my instructor,
And respect for my juniors and seniors, Sir!"
As ATA Taekwondo, Event Ends:
"Sir: I shall live with perseverance in the Spirit of Taekwondo,
Having honor with others,
Integrity within myself,
And self control in my actions, Sir!"

The American Taekwondo Association is a nationwide organization founded by world famous Taekwondo Master H. U. Lee in 1969 at Omaha, Neb. to offer instructor and student services unavailable elsewhere; and to unify instruction arid practice for the nation to benefit all persons involved in Taekwondo. Its members include dedicated American and Korean born instructors and practitioners of the martial art. The Association is a bona fide organization, continuing in nature, with its headquarters in Little Rock, AR. "American Taekwondo Association" is a federally registered trademark. The current president of the ATA is Grandmaster Soon Ho Lee.
